What is applemobiledeviceservice.exe file ?


The genuine AppleMobileDeviceService.exe file is a software component of Mobile Device Support by Apple.;AppleMobileDeviceService.exe is an executable file that belongs to Apple Mobile Device Support, a program that is required to synchronize devices through iTunes. This is not an essential Windows process and can be disabled if known to create problems.;Apple Mobile Device Support is required program that enables users to synchronize files between their Apple mobile iOS devices (iPod, iPhone or iPad) and a PC through iTunes. Removing this process may disable iTunes from working on the Windows computer.;Apple Inc. is an American company that develops consumer electronics, computer software, as well as online services.
